  Provide day to day operational and technical environmental, health, and safety (EHS) support for Woodland, California and other sites, as needed. Drive consistency across the organization relative to government compliance and Watts operating expectations. You will be onsite in Woodland, CA and report to the Director of EHS.

  The salary range for this role is $85,000 - $105,000 dependent on experience.

  You Will:

  Provide EHS support for the operations in Woodland, CA and other locations.

  Manage EHS compliance programs observing federal, state and local regulations.

  Along with facility team, interface with regulatory agencies including OSHA, EPA plus state/local regulatory agencies (e.g. CalOSHA, Yolo County Air District).

  Provide EHS training (i.e., RCRA, HAZCOM, Lockout/Tagout, Forklift, PPE, etc).

  Coordinate and undertake environmental monitoring (air, water and waste management).

  Develop written procedures and conduct safety and environmental assessments.

  Undertake permitting and associated deliverables management.

  Conduct safety inspections, environmental audits and corrective action planning.

  Lead the investigation of all accidents and incidents.

  Lead any worker's compensation initiatives with Human Resources.

  Maintain EHS files and records to ensure compliance with all applicable EHS policies and regulations.

  Interface with facility management and the Corporate EHS Department.

  You Have:

  Bachelor's degree

  5-7 years of related experience.

  Excellent working knowledge of OSHA and EPA regulations (i.e., EPCRA, CAA, CWA, SPCC, etc.).

  Knowledge of proper protocol for exposure/industrial hygiene monitoring.

  Experience with environmental reporting

  Experience in accident investigation, analysis and corrective action planning.

  Manage tasks/costs for EHS projects.
